ESPF Nr. 2 Individual Investment GmbH & Co. KG


Purpose of the company: The company is engaged in, holds, and manages direct and/or indirect investments in companies of any legal form domestically and internationally, in particular in the European Sustainable Power Fund No. 2 GmbH & Co. KG, GrĂŒnwald, Munich district, whose business purpose includes, among other things, acquiring, developing, constructing, managing, utilizing,...

Adress: Tölzer Str. 15 82031 GrĂŒnwald Deutschland

Local court: 80333 MĂŒnchen

Register number: HRA92353

Total assets

The average total assets of company ESPF Nr. 2 Individual Investment GmbH & Co. KG over the last 11 years is 9.750.281,56 €.

The company ESPF Nr. 2 Individual Investment GmbH & Co. KG as of the reporting date 2023 a bank balance of approx. 2.744,98 €. That is -99,81 % less than the average bank balance in the industry of companies with this total assets.


Equity ratio

The equity ratio of ESPF Nr. 2 Individual Investment GmbH & Co. KG is 94,11 % in the year 2023. In total, that ist 8.828.874,83 €.


Change in liquidity compared to previous year

The average absolute change in liquidity of the company ESPF Nr. 2 Individual Investment GmbH & Co. KG compared to the previous year amounts to -149,11 €. That means that the liquidity of the company has increased or decreased by this amount per year on average.

The cash flow of the company ESPF Nr. 2 Individual Investment GmbH & Co. KG amounts to -1.491,09 € in the year 2023.
